How To Get Your Fridge Stone Cold Clean


Get your rubber gloves on and get excited because it’s time for the great fridge clean out! A fresh fridge is the foundation for making meal prep a joy. Erase the trace of last week's funky leftovers, sauce spills, and stinkiness with our steps below.


The Quick Way To Clean Your Fridge:

  • Remove expired food, sauces, takeout containers, and any lingering "mystery" items
  • Saturate glass shelves with Glass & Mirror Cleaner, and plastic or metal surfaces with Surface Cleaner
  • Wipe with a soft, dry cloth


STEP 1

Leave No Lid Unturned

Go through every shelf and drawer and discard all expired food and lingering leftovers. Check all containers for funky foods that have been sitting around since the first day of Christmas or the last!

 

STEP 2

Clean It Like You Mean It

Get a handle on sticky substances by saturating surfaces with Glass & Mirror Cleaner or Surface Cleaner. Grab a scrub brush and give your fridge a serious scrub down, washing away stubborn dirt and stains.



STEP 3

Scrub & Spray Away

Don't forget to spray shelves, inner walls and door compartments with Surface Cleaner. Don't forget to also spray the exterior, especially high-use areas such as the handles! Wipe dry with a soft, dry cloth.

Removable drawers with heavy buildup can be taken out, emptied and soaked in the sink. Fill up the sink with hot water and Dish Soap, then let soak as needed before scrubbing and rinsing thoroughly. Dry with a clean cloth before replacing.


STEP 4

Sniff Out Unpleasant Odors


After all that cleaning, if something smells fishy, it probably is. To eliminate lingering scents, simply fill a glass with 1 cup of plain white vinegar and allow it to sit in the refrigerator for two days. If odor is a constant issue, keep refreshing the vinegar every two days.
